How Much Is 1.38 Pints of Corn Syrup in Grams?
1.38 pints of corn syrup equals 905.28 g. Corn syrup has a density of 328g per cup (656g per pint), which means it's relatively heavy compared to other common cooking ingredients. For comparison, 1.38 pints of all-purpose flour would be 345.44 g.
Formula and Step-by-Step
- Start with 1.38 pints of corn syrup
- 1 pint of corn syrup = 656g
- 1.38 × 656 = 905.28g
The same formula works for any amount. Multiply (or divide) by the density, then convert units as needed.
Measuring Tip
For liquids, place your measuring cup on a flat surface and read at eye level. The bottom of the meniscus (the curve at the surface) should align with the measurement line.

What is a Pint?
The pint is one of the most confusing measurements across countries because the difference between US and UK versions is so large. Always check which country a recipe comes from before measuring in pints.
What is a Gram?
Weighing ingredients in grams eliminates the variability of volume measurements. A cup of flour can weigh anywhere from 120g to 160g depending on how it was scooped, but 120g of flour is always 120g of flour.
